The Forever Darkness cloaks the world in perpetual night. The star's light hasn't been seen in years and crimson clouds loom in the sky, static and pulsating with queer and dire energy. In response to the constant gloom, a collection of political elders named The Powers counteract the Forever Darkness with the construction of a metropolis of such intense electric light, utopian ideals, and materialistic luxury, that not one of its citizens would ever have to feel the hostile effects of living in the dark. Serena Bonner's life is like many 23-year-olds in Gem City - full of parties, booze, and thoughtless intoxicated evenings dancing at various clubs and venues in Red District. Serena understands the best way to keep back the fear and sadness of night is to fill her life with narcotic highs and ignorant optimisms; optimisms offered to her by the comforts of her friends, but predominately by her superhuman abilities. She harbors an extraordinary talent of transcendental meditation - a state she can enter at any time under her own will. These meditations quell all of her concerns with numb ecstasy, and promote a bubbly, happy personality that's helped make her the alpha of her small group of friends. But one evening, a night out gradually dissolves into a series of unprecedented and intensely hallucinogenic meditations. These meditations culminate into a series of psychedelic experiences that tear Serena's comfortable life out from under her. After a terrible nightmare, she awakens the next day to find that a mythological prophecy has seemingly come true...
